- Partner with our corporate HQ to ensure seamless IT services
- Lead day-to-day operations, resolving IT infrastructure, network, and system challenges.
- Manage the organization's complete IT infrastructure, ensuring robust security and efficiency.
- Develop and implement innovative solutions that increase productivity and enhance security across the company.
- Drive key initiatives toward CMMC and ISO 27001 certifications, ensuring full compliance.
- Design and implement security policies that meet regulatory requirements.
- Collaborate with corporate teams to maintain network continuity and secure infrastructure across time zones.
- Experience: Proven track record of managing IT departments and enterprise-level operations.
- Cybersecurity Expertise: Knowledge of NIST, DIAD, and ICD guidance, with hands-on experience in cybersecurity incidents, remediation, and compliance.
- Certifications: Strong background in achieving and maintaining ISO 27001 certification and CMMC compliance.
- Technical Leadership: Experience designing IT architectures and networks in secure environments and leading IT support teams.
- Security Focus: Familiarity with network security, RMF, cross-domain solutions, and COMSEC.
- Problem Solving: Ability to troubleshoot physical layer issues (workstations, printers, etc.).
- Visionary Thinking: A forward-thinking leader with the ability to architect long-term IT strategies that align with business objectives.
- Certifications: Must hold a current IAT Level III certification.
